Hello Patrice, I would like to test FFmpeg but i don't find release for VC++. On Windows, FFMpeg compile only with MingGW. I'm not sure it'is compatible with VC++... ?! Yes, the ffmpeg binaries compiled with MinGW work fine with Visual C++, this is what I use. Norman has given you a link
